About the Role
As a Technical Program Manager for Security, you will drive execution of high-stakes programs spanning security engineering, infrastructure, and cross-functional teams. You will be responsible for strategy, planning, and execution of technical security programs that enable Anthropic to meet its Responsible Scaling Policy (RSP) commitments while building a security posture that scales with rapid growth. This role sits at the intersection of Security Engineering, Security Compliance, Infrastructure, Product, Research, Policy, and more.
Responsibilities
- Own end-to-end security program execution for RSP security readiness, coordinating across Security Engineering, Infrastructure, Research, and Compliance teams.
- Coordinate complex multi-team deployments, such as endpoint hardening and egress reduction, requiring careful change management.
- Make real-time technical trade-off decisions balancing security controls, research velocity, and operational feasibility.
- Build program structure for emerging security domains, including charters, roles, timelines, communication strategies, and success metrics.
- Partner with third-party partners on security aspects of infrastructure partnerships, including contract requirements and security assurance.
- Lead stakeholder communication and executive reporting, including status updates, company-wide communications, and program reviews.
Qualifications
- Experience driving cross-functional projects and building longer-running programs.
- Experience executing technical programs requiring systems and engineering-level knowledge.
- Deep interest in or willingness to learn about cybersecurity or regulatory compliance.
- Experience leveraging LLMs to automate workflows and improve operational efficiency.
- Experience reporting on complex programs through data-driven benchmarks, including writing SQL queries.
- Strong interpersonal skills to influence without authority and build cross-organizational support.
- Track record of organizing, implementing, and managing complex programs and projects.
- Comfort working through trade-offs and balancing competing priorities.
